Transvaginal three-dimensional ultrasound assessment of Sylvian fissures at 18-30 weeks' gestation.

Assessment of the Sylvian fissure angles is highly reproducible. Sylvian fissure angle reference charts can serve as a screening tool for malformations of cortical development, guiding subsequent follow-up and referral for fetal brain magnetic resonance imaging and/or assessment by an expert neurosonologist.
